.guide-hero[data-astro-cid-2u677oxp]{padding:var(--space-8) 0 var(--space-4)}.guide-badge[data-astro-cid-2u677oxp]{display:inline-block;font-size:var(--text-xs);font-weight:700;letter-spacing:.1em;color:var(--color-primary);background:var(--color-primary-subtle);padding:var(--space-1) var(--space-3);border-radius:var(--radius-sm);margin-bottom:var(--space-4)}.guide-hero[data-astro-cid-2u677oxp] h1[data-astro-cid-2u677oxp]{margin-bottom:var(--space-4)}.guide-intro[data-astro-cid-2u677oxp]{font-size:var(--text-lg);color:var(--color-text-secondary);line-height:1.6;max-width:680px}.toc-section[data-astro-cid-2u677oxp]{padding:var(--space-6) 0;border-top:1px solid var(--color-border-subtle)}.toc-title[data-astro-cid-2u677oxp]{font-size:var(--text-sm);text-transform:uppercase;letter-spacing:.05em;color:var(--color-text-muted);margin-bottom:var(--space-4)}.toc-list[data-astro-cid-2u677oxp]{display:flex;flex-direction:column;gap:var(--space-2);padding-left:var(--space-5);margin:0}.toc-list[data-astro-cid-2u677oxp] li[data-astro-cid-2u677oxp]{line-height:1.4}.toc-list[data-astro-cid-2u677oxp] a[data-astro-cid-2u677oxp]{font-size:var(--text-sm);font-weight:500}.content-section[data-astro-cid-2u677oxp]{padding:var(--space-8) 0;border-top:1px solid var(--color-border-subtle)}.content-section[data-astro-cid-2u677oxp] h2[data-astro-cid-2u677oxp]{margin-bottom:var(--space-5)}.content-section[data-astro-cid-2u677oxp] p[data-astro-cid-2u677oxp]{line-height:1.7;margin-bottom:var(--space-4);max-width:720px}.content-section[data-astro-cid-2u677oxp] p[data-astro-cid-2u677oxp]:last-child{margin-bottom:0}.tools-grid[data-astro-cid-2u677oxp]{display:grid;grid-template-columns:repeat(auto-fill,minmax(200px,1fr));gap:var(--space-3)}.tool-card[data-astro-cid-2u677oxp]{padding:var(--space-4)}.tool-link[data-astro-cid-2u677oxp]{display:flex;flex-direction:column;gap:var(--space-1);text-decoration:none;color:var(--color-text)}a[data-astro-cid-2u677oxp].tool-link:hover .tool-name[data-astro-cid-2u677oxp]{color:var(--color-primary)}.tool-name[data-astro-cid-2u677oxp]{font-weight:600;transition:color .2s}.cats-grid[data-astro-cid-2u677oxp]{display:flex;flex-wrap:wrap;gap:var(--space-3)}.cat-link[data-astro-cid-2u677oxp]{padding:var(--space-3) var(--space-5);text-decoration:none;color:var(--color-text);font-weight:500;font-size:var(--text-sm);transition:border-color .2s,color .2s}.cat-link[data-astro-cid-2u677oxp]:hover{color:var(--color-primary);border-color:var(--color-primary)}.faq-list[data-astro-cid-2u677oxp]{display:flex;flex-direction:column;gap:var(--space-3)}.faq-item[data-astro-cid-2u677oxp]{background:var(--color-bg-card);border:1px solid var(--color-border);border-radius:var(--radius-md);overflow:hidden}.faq-item[data-astro-cid-2u677oxp] summary[data-astro-cid-2u677oxp]{padding:var(--space-4) var(--space-5);font-weight:600;cursor:pointer;list-style:none;display:flex;align-items:center;justify-content:space-between;gap:var(--space-4)}.faq-item[data-astro-cid-2u677oxp] summary[data-astro-cid-2u677oxp]:after{content:"+";font-size:var(--text-lg);color:var(--color-text-muted);flex-shrink:0}.faq-item[data-astro-cid-2u677oxp][open] summary[data-astro-cid-2u677oxp]:after{content:"−"}.faq-item[data-astro-cid-2u677oxp] summary[data-astro-cid-2u677oxp]::-webkit-details-marker{display:none}.faq-item[data-astro-cid-2u677oxp] p[data-astro-cid-2u677oxp]{padding:0 var(--space-5) var(--space-5);color:var(--color-text-secondary);line-height:1.7;max-width:none}.related-section[data-astro-cid-2u677oxp]{padding-bottom:var(--space-4)}.related-grid[data-astro-cid-2u677oxp]{display:grid;grid-template-columns:repeat(auto-fill,minmax(200px,1fr));gap:var(--space-4)}.related-link[data-astro-cid-2u677oxp]{display:flex;flex-direction:column;gap:var(--space-1);padding:var(--space-4) var(--space-5);text-decoration:none;color:var(--color-text)}.related-link[data-astro-cid-2u677oxp]:hover{color:var(--color-primary)}.page-footer-info[data-astro-cid-2u677oxp]{padding:var(--space-6) 0 var(--space-16);border-top:1px solid var(--color-border-subtle)}.page-footer-info[data-astro-cid-2u677oxp] .disclosure[data-astro-cid-2u677oxp]{margin-top:var(--space-4)}
